Fernando Alonso: “Nico played bowling a little bit with us today”

The first race after Fernando Alonso announced that he would not be racing in Formula 1 in 2019 lasted only a few hundred metres for him, with the Spaniard the first innocent victim of an out of control Nico Hülkenberg at La Source. The McLaren F1 Team racer was hit from behind by the Renault Sport Formula One Team racer, with Alonso’s car being pushed over the top of Charles Leclerc’s Alfa Romeo Sauber F1 Team car as a result, with all three cars out of the race on the spot.
